The Rising In East Anglia In 1381: With An Appendix Containing The Suffolk Poll Tax Lists For That Year is a historical account written by Edgar Powell in 1896. The book details the Peasants' Revolt, a major uprising that occurred in East Anglia in 1381. Powell provides a comprehensive overview of the events leading up to the revolt, including the economic and social factors that contributed to the peasants' dissatisfaction with their rulers. He also describes the key figures involved in the rebellion and the various battles that took place between the rebels and the government forces. In addition to the main text, the book includes an appendix containing the Suffolk poll tax lists for 1381. These lists provide valuable insights into the economic and social conditions of the time, as well as the distribution of wealth and taxation. Overall, The Rising In East Anglia In 1381 is a detailed and informative account of a significant event in English history.
